Newsroom Ready: Trump's attack on Canada a distraction tactic, Canadian ambassador says

Kirsten Hillman, Canada's Ambassador to the U.S., rebuffed comments made by President Donald Trump suggesting Canada is allowing a flow of fentanyl and illegal immigrants into the U.S. Speaking at a cabinet retreat in Montebello, Que., she said Canada's strategy needs to be convincing the U.S. that Canada can help with Trump's energy agenda as it works with the new administration. (Jan. 21, 2025)
